



Create: Deco Dimmable Cage Lamps (Create: DDCL)
Have you ever used Create: Deco cage lamps? They are a very good decoration block for your builds. However, i wanted to use them as night safety lamps or as low light level signal lamps in my factories. So i created this mod for doing so.
You can adjust the light level by varying the redstone power input (which you can do with comparators or i also suggest using the sequenced pulse generator from Create: Connected).
Content
The mod adds the following dimmable lamp version materials in red, blue, green and yellow colors:
- Andesite
- Brass
- Copper (also old create 0.5.1 version)
- Industrial Iron
- Iron
- Zinc
- Gold (not in Create: Deco anymore)
- Netherite (not in Create: Deco anymore)
All the lamps can be obviously used as normal Create: Deco lamps since if you fully power them, their behaviour is the same as normal ones.
The netherite lamps can be crafted with industrial iron ones, i know that this crafting doesn't make sense, but if you want to use the netherite lamps you have to waste one ingot per lamp, and i don't think it's good, so i added this crafting anyway.
The mod also offers two inventory orders for lamps: by-color and by-material, see configs.
I suggest EMI or JEI for the craftings.
Euphoria Patches Compat
The mod is currently added to Euphoria Patches, but only works from version 1.0.3 and higher. I removed the old versions since those are deprecated and it was making the euphoria files a big mess.
The colored lights also work with the lower light levels, so you can spice up your builds with shaders!
Starting from version 1.0.1 this mod now requires Create: Deco and Create!
Important: this mod REUSES some of the deco assets, which should be allowed by their license.
